CI Troubleshooting: Tax-Rate Lookup Cache

Plugin authors building against the Fennwick Tax SDK may see stale rates in CI when the lookup cache warms before fixtures load. Ensure your test harness calls the cache invalidation hook prior to seeding jurisdictions, and verify the warm-up stage runs exactly once. When reporting failures, include the token printed below this note.

session token of kahag-bawip = htk6_729d08

Night-shift staff: Floor 4 of the Tellhaven Building opens this week. After 21:00, access is via the rear stairwell only; the lifts are locked out overnight during the settling period. Complete a walk-through of the new floor once per shift and log it. The stairwell keypad accepts the code below.

badge for yahop-fawep: bdg-XBKXI-68071

Action item from the Thornvale migration incident: our SQL files had no lint enforcement, which let an unqualified DELETE reach production. We are adopting sqlwarden checks in CI for the Copperfield repo, blocking merges on violations. Please review each rule's severity carefully, since downgrades require a written waiver. The rule engine's thresholds and timeout limits are set by the constants below.

tuning table, kawep-tawif:
CAPS = {
    "olidor": 80,
    "belion": 7,
    "quenys": 225,
    "druox": 839,
    "fraath": 482,
}

## DocuLint Env Vars

DocuLint reads `DOCULINT_RULESET` (path to rules file) and `DOCULINT_FAIL_LEVEL` (`warn` or `error`). CI runs it on every merge request against the style guide repo. To fetch private rule bundles from the registry, the runner's env file must include this line:

secret setting of tajof-bahif: COURIER_KEY3=65d